Chocolate Mayonnaise Cake with Chocolate Cream Cheese Icing

Serves/Yields8-10 servings
SourceKate
DifficultyEasy
Prep. Time15 minutes
Cook Time30 minutes
Introduction

This cake recipe is from the late 60's. It may sound weird but the mayonnaise replaces the salt, butter and eggs in a normal cake recipe, and it is a really great cake.

Ingredients

For The Cake:
3 Cups unsifted all_purpous_flour
1 1/2 Cups granulated_sugar
1/3 cup unsweetened cocoa
1 1/4 tsp baking_powder
1 1/2 tsp baking_soda
1 1/2 cups mayonnaise
1 1/2cups water
1 1/2 tsp vanilla_extract

For The Icing:

1 box sifted powdered_sugar
4 Tbsps cocoa powder
1 8oz block cream_cheese at room temp
3/4 cube softened butter
1 tsp vanilla_extract
2 Tbsps cream
Pinch salt

Directions
Step: 1

Grease 2 9 inch cake pans and line the bottoms with wax paper.
Sift together dry ingredients in a medium sized mixing bowl. Stir the mayonnaise into the dry ingredients. Gradually stir in the water and vanilla and mix until batter is smoothly blended. Pour batter into prepared pans. Bake at 350 for about 30 minutes or until cake springs back when touched. Cool in pans for 15 minutes and then unmold cakes onto a wire rack and gently remove waxed paper. Cool completely before icing with the chocolate cream cheese icing.

Step: 2For the icing. In a medium sized mixing bowl, cream the cream cheese and the butter with a mixer until light and fluffy. Combine sifted powder sugar, cocoa and salt. Add slowly to the creamed mixture along with 1 Tbsp of the cream. Continue mixing until the mixture is smooth. Add the remaining Tbsp of cream if the icing is too thick.
